From Subtle to Severe: Multiple Mechanisms Impair POLE and POLD1 Function leading to Distinct Effects on Mutation Rates

2024-06-14

Abstract excerpt

<title>Abstract</title> <p>Background POLE and POLD1 are DNA polymerase proteins crucial for maintaining genome integrity during replication. While several drivers leading to <italic>POLE</italic> and <italic>POLD1</italic> proofreading deficiency (PPD) have been identified, the complete set of variants causing PPD is not fully established.
